This appears to be an open Advanced Contract Award Notice (ACAN) from the Correctional Service of Canada (CSC) for reintegration and Indigenous community support services. The work is focused on Indigenous offenders—First Nations, Métis and Inuit—and is expected to support workforce entry, release planning, job training, employment readiness, mentorship, cultural programming, counselling, Elder or Knowledge Keeper support, housing and other wrap-around services. Key activities may include identifying offenders needing release support; visiting Stony Mountain Institution in Manitoba; delivering training and cultural teachings; supporting offenders on job sites; providing counselling and case management; offering sweat lodges approximately every seven weeks; and submitting monthly and annual reports to CSC. The services appear to involve both institutional settings and community-based support after release, potentially continuing until an offender’s warrant expiry date. Because this is an ACAN, CSC has identified a pre-selected supplier and may award the contract directly unless another supplier submits a statement of capabilities demonstrating that it can meet the stated requirements. This appears to be an open Government of Canada solicitation from Housing, Infrastructure and Communities Canada for one Level 3 Geographic Information System (GIS) Data Architect under the Task-Based Informatics Professional Services (TBIPS) Supply Arrangement. The work would focus on designing a centralized geospatial data environment in the department’s Azure-based Unified Data Platform. Activities are expected to include geospatial data ingestion, validation, storage, integration, sharing, spatial analysis, automation, and linking location data with business datasets. The requirement also includes preparing a cost-benefit analysis and recommendation for modern geospatial platform options, including how they could work with the department’s existing systems and support analysis, reporting, research, evaluation, automation, and geoprocessing applications. The National Research Council of Canada (NRC) appears to be seeking an air bath for standard resistors. This is a temperature-controlled enclosure designed to keep precision resistance standards at a stable, uniform temperature for accurate measurements, including calibration of standard platinum resistance thermometers. The equipment would replace an existing oil bath and is expected to offer cleaner operation, lower maintenance, and easier handling of resistors and wiring.
